Why We Like it:
The 5 Star, Sofitel Moorea Kia Ora Resort is a private enclave surrounded by crystal clear waters and pure white sands near to both Moorea Airport, and to the island’s main ferry dock which has regular ferries running the hour long journey to and from Tahiti.
It is a beautiful place, and if you’re coming, as most people are, straight from busy Tahiti both it and the island of Moorea in general will offer the wow factor.
The setting ticks all the boxes for a classic Polynesian island stay; balmy turquoise waters, powdery white sands (the beach alongside is consistently rated one of the best in Polynesia) and lush green tropical foliage, while the resort itself is small, intimate and oozes romantic indulgence.
Sofitel is family friendly but it doesn’t have much in the way of specific facilities for kids. In general though they will be well looked after by the helpful, cheerful staff. Babysitting/child minding services are also available.
Overwater Bungalows & Other Accommodation:
They have a range of bungalows and villas, mainly overwater but with a few beach and garden villas too, ranging in size from 450 to 800 square feet.
All are sleek and modern in style with lots of polished wood, soft lighting and pastel colored fabrics, though also with that classic, traditional Polynesian look externally.
The overwater bungalows at the Sofitel Moorea feel the most traditional in style internally and as such are cosy and romantic. They all come with outside terraces with lounging furniture and direct access to the water.
They are the most popular accommodation choice and, though almost double the price of the cheapest, garden based bungalows, most people decide they are worth the extra.
You’ll find all the usual 5 Star hotel facilities at the Sofitel, there is a concierge service here and in general throughout the resort the service is outstanding.

Resort Facilities & Things to Do:
The resort has two acclaimed restaurants; Pure, which offers quality international and local dishes, both buffet and a la carte and has live entertainment on some evenings. It is also where their huge buffet breakfast is served in the morning.
Then there is the simply titled Le K, which is smaller venue with a sand floor and traditional Polynesian decor.
It is more for fine dining in an intimate, romantic atmosphere though it also has some low key live entertainment on some evenings too.
Your choice of bars at Sofitel Moorea are Vue, which is known for having the largest selection of liquors in French Polynesia, and also does some inventive cocktails, and the Beach Bar, on the edge of the lagoon, where you can rest your feet in the sand while enjoying an array of international and local drinks and snacks.
There is a wellness center, Le Spa, at the resort with a diverse selection of signature treatments.
Other guest facilities include an infinity pool, a scuba diving center and an activities desk where water sports equipment can be found and where all sorts of water sports and other activities can be arranged.
Moorea is a very beautiful island and you can explore the coastal roads by bike (available from the resort) or hike into the lush jungle interior, either solo or on organised tours.
Tahitian culture tours are also available, as well as a host of others, via the concierge team.
